Przykład
Obrót elementu div:
document.getElementById("myDIV").style.transform = "rotate(7deg)";
Spróbuj sam " Definicja i Wykorzystanie
Nieruchomość przekształcić dotyczy transformacji 2D lub 3D do elementu. Ta właściwość pozwala na obracanie, skalowanie, przesuwanie, pochylanie itd elementy.
Wsparcie przeglądarka
Nieruchomość przekształcać jest obsługiwana w programie Internet Explorer 10 i Firefox.
Internet Explorer 9 obsługuje alternatywę, właściwość msTransform (2D transforms only) .
Opera, Chrome i Safari obsługują alternatywę, właściwość WebkitTransform (3D i 2D przemienia).
Składnia
Zwraca właściwość transform:
object .style.transform
Ustaw właściwość transform:
object .style.transform="none| wartości nieruchomości Wartość Opis none Określa, że nie powinno być przekształcenie matrix( n,n,n,n,n,n ) Określa 2D transformacji przy użyciu matrycy sześć wartościami matrix3d
( n,n,n,n,n,n,n,n,n,n,n,n,n,n,n,n ) Określa transformacji 3D, z użyciem macierzy 4x4 16 wartości translate( x,y ) Definiuje tłumaczenie 2D translate3d( x,y,z ) Definiuje tłumaczenie 3D translateX( x ) Definiuje tłumaczenie, używając jedynie wartość dla osi X translateY( y ) Definiuje tłumaczenie, używając tylko wartość dla osi Y. translateZ( z ) Definiuje tłumaczenie 3D, używając tylko wartość dla osi scale( x,y ) Definiuje skalę transformacji 2D scale3d( x,y,z ) Definiuje skalę transformacji 3D scaleX( x ) Definiuje transformację skalę przypisując wartość dla osi X scaleY( y ) Definiuje transformację skalę dając wartość dla osi Y. scaleZ( z ) Definiuje skalę transformacji 3D dając wartość dla osi rotate( angle ) Określa obrót 2D kąt jest wskazany w parametrze rotate3d( x,y,z,angle ) Definiuje obrót 3D rotateX( angle ) Określa obrót 3D wzdłuż osi X rotateY( angle ) Określa obrót 3D wzdłuż osi Y. rotateZ( angle ) Określa obrót 3D wzdłuż osi skew( x-angle,y-angle ) Określa 2D nachylenia transformacji wzdłuż osi X i osi Y. skewX( angle ) Określa 2D nachylenia transformacji wzdłuż osi X skewY( angle ) Określa 2D nachylenia transformacji wzdłuż osi Y. perspective( n ) Definiuje widok perspektywiczny dla 3D przekształconego elementu initial Ustawia tę właściwość na wartość domyślną. Przeczytaj o początkowy inherit Dziedziczy nieruchomość od swojego rodzica. Przeczytaj o dziedziczyć
Szczegóły techniczne
Domyślna wartość: Żaden Zwracana wartość: Ciąg reprezentujący właściwości transform elementu Wersja CSS CSS3
Podobne strony
Odniesienie CSS: transform property
<Style obiektu